Larry Fitzgerald's Net Worth

Larry Fitzgerald, a renowned American professional football player with the Arizona Cardinals, has an estimated net worth of $50 million as of 2023. Born on August 8, 1983, in Minneapolis, Minnesota, Fitzgerald has had an illustrious career in the NFL, marked by nine Pro Bowl appearances and unanimous All-American honors during his college years. Beyond his impressive football career, Fitzgerald is a successful businessman, investor, and philanthropist, known for his Larry Fitzgerald First Down Fund which has granted over $1 million to assist families in crises. His personal life includes a relationship with Melissa Blakesley, with whom he has a son, Apollo. In terms of his professional contracts, Fitzgerald’s significant financial breakthrough came with an eight-year, $120 million contract extension in 2011 with the Cardinals. Additionally, he has secured lucrative endorsements with brands like Bose, Bridgestone, Visa, Capital One, AT&T, Nike, and Microsoft, further augmenting his wealth, culminating in Larry Fitzgerald’s net worth.

Cris Carter's Net Worth

Cris Carter, a former American football player and now an assistant coach, has amassed a net worth of $9 million as of 2023. Born on November 25, 1965, in Troy, Ohio, Carter made his mark in the NFL playing for teams like the Philadelphia Eagles, Minnesota Vikings, and Miami Dolphins. Known for his exceptional receiving skills, he secured 130 touchdowns and caught over 1,000 passes during his career, although he never won a Super Bowl. In 2013, he earned a spot in the Pro Football Hall of Fame, highlighting his remarkable contribution to the sport.
